Improving occupational classifications as tools for describing labour markets: a summary of recent national experiences

Debbie Budlender

ILO Working Papers from International Labour Organization

Abstract: Presents a summary review of the development and utilization of occupational classifications in 11 countries and considers their compatibility and comparison with ISCO-88. Includes short reviews of experiences in the transition countries of Central and Eastern Europe.
